3 purposes of punishment
• Protection - from society and themselves
•Reformation - rehabilitation to make them a good person
•Deterrence - Prevent others from committing the crimes through fear

What is the differences between Relative and Absolute poverty?
(5 marker)
Relative is simply being below average in income whereas absolute is complete deprivation of money
Relative is having no spare money for luxurys such as a phone where as absolute is having little to no food,water,healthcare,shelter,education and more
People in relative poverty are under less than life threatening situations compared to absolute
What is global poverty caused by? (5 marks)
Climate- long periods of extreme weather
War- can lead to severe military spending and far less to public sectors
Poor education- in highly condensed countries prevents people from learning and getting better paying jobs to get out of poverty (never ending cycle)
